момент времени сравнение с часовым поясом - PullRequest
0 голосов
/ 31 мая 2018

Я пытаюсь сравнить два раза:

Время A: дата и время, которое я знаю, находится в часовом поясе «Америка / Чикаго» * ​​1003 *

Время B: время и дата текущего времени, которое я хочупреобразовать в «Америка / Чикаго» и сравнить со временем А.

Я делаю этот простой тест и не могу понять, почему все нижеприведенное дает одинаковый результат:

moment('05/31/2018 03:25:00').tz('America/Chicago').diff(moment().tz('America/Phoenix'), 'minutes')
Result: 111

moment('05/31/2018 03:25:00').tz('America/Chicago').diff(moment().tz('America/Los_Angeles'), 'minutes')
Result: 110

moment('05/31/2018 03:25:00').tz('America/Chicago').diff(moment().tz('America/Chicago'), 'minutes')
Result: 110

moment('05/31/2018 03:25:00').diff(moment().tz('America/Chicago'), 'minutes')
Result: 110

Примечание:моя система текущее время 01:25 PST.Итак, я считаю, что moment (). Tz ('America / Los_Angeles') должно означать 01:25 PST.

Пожалуйста, исправьте, где я иду не так.Я в основном пытаюсь сравнить время в CST с текущим временем в PST и выяснить, в чем разница в минутах в реальном времени.

...